Common Methods of Alcohol Testing
Breath tests - Provides real-time blood alcohol content.
Blood tests - Offers a comprehensive analysis of alcohol levels.
Saliva tests - Convenient for quick detection of alcohol consumption.
Urine tests - Useful for detecting alcohol use within the recent past.
Hair tests - Determines long-term alcohol consumption patterns.
